Lombard Odier appoints head of independent asset managers

Lombard Odier Private Bank has appointed Michael Le Garignon to develop its UK independent asset managers business.

Le Garignon joins from Société Générale Securities Services, where he was head of business development, sales and relationship management for UK & Ireland. Prior to that, he held business development roles at JP Morgan and BNP Paribas Securities Services.

Lombard Odier’s independent asset managers division, established about 25 years ago, has €18 billion under custody. It offers wealth managers a portfolio management platform, through which users can conduct performance analysis, asset consolidation, reporting and order entries.

Le Garignon will be responsible for driving the launch of an independent asset management offering in the UK next year.

His appointment is the latest in a series of hires for the firm, as it builds its UK presence. In October, it announced six appointments, including chief operating officer, wealth planner and legal counsel, and three private bankers.
